A teacher shot at a pupil in a school premises on Saturday morning in Shinas, 250km north to Muscat, and then surrendered at the police station.

The Royal Oman Police (ROP) confirmed the incident.

“The incident is under investigation and once the probe is over will issue a detailed statement,” a spokesman for the ROP said.

Witness Al Mohib Al Saadi said that the suspect, Abdulaziz Al Maamari, went to Saad Bin Abi Waqas Secondary School and asked to see the student Abdul Aziz Al Balushi.

Al Maamari reportedly told Al Balushi’s teacher, Hilal Al Rubai, that he is a relative of the student. Al Maamari teaches at a different school, Al Saadi said.

“As soon as Al Rubaie brought the boy down from the class room, Al Maamari fired one shot from his 9mm revolver that hit Al Balushi in the stomach,” Al Saadi said.

While the school authorities attended to the injured boy and moved him to the Shinas hospital, the suspect went to the Shinas Police Station and surrendered.

Another source, who spoke on condition of anonymity, said that it was a matter of honour for the teacher.

Al Maamari believed that Al Balushi had abused his eight-year-old son, who is undergoing treatment at a hospital. It is also believed that the eight-year-old boy was also injected with drugs after being abused.

Meanwhile, a source from Shinas Hospital said that the bullet was extracted from Al Balushi’s stomach and once he was stable he was transferred to Sohar Hospital. [GN]
